marino demersale; distribuzione batimetrica 4 - 18 m (Ref. 11441). Tropical; 30°N - 10°N
Western Indian Ocean: Red Sea and the Persian Gulf.

Max length : 13.5 cm TL maschio/sesso non determinato; (Ref. 11441)
Benthic inshore on sand and rocky reefs (Ref. 68964).
